The Global Hakka Studies Consortium (GHAS) was established in Taiwan in December 2019 with the aim of promoting Hakka research among institutional members around the world. The establishment of GHAS is fully supported by the Hakka Affairs Committee of Taiwan, and the GHAS Secretariat is based at the Graduate School of Hakka Studies at the National Central University. Since its inception, GHAS has 11 members representing Taiwan, Japan, the United States, Malaysia, Indonesia, Singapore and Thailand.


The Fisrt GHAS Young Scholars Workshop was held on March 6-7, 2021, hosted by University of Malaya, Malaysia. The Second GHAS Young Scholars Workshop 2022 will be held on December 2-3. 2022. It will be hosted by the Chinese Department, Faculty of Humanities and Creative Industries, Petra Christian University, Surabaya-Indonesia. The theme of the workshop will focus on the “The Hakka Communities and Groups in Indonesia and Beyond: Local Representation in Globalization”.


It is hoped that young scholars from all over the world will discover or re-contact the culture of local Hakka through practical work in the context of globalization. The programme will involve lectures and sharing sessions by renown scholars in the field of Hakka Studies and presentations by workshop participants.


Due to the Covid-19 Pandemic, the workshop will be conducted in a hybrid platform with those in Taiwan to meet at the National Central University at Zhongli, while the rest of the participants will be joining the programme Online or virtual.
